About Gregory S. Pavlak
Gregory S. Pavlak is a scholar working on Building and Construction, Statistics, Probability and Uncertainty and Environmental Engineering, having authored 38 papers that have together received 621 indexed citations. Recurring topics across this work include Building Energy and Comfort Optimization (27 papers), Smart Grid Energy Management (10 papers), Integrated Energy Systems Optimization (5 papers), Urban Heat Island Mitigation (5 papers), Microgrid Control and Optimization (5 papers), Wind and Air Flow Studies (4 papers), Energy Efficiency and Management (4 papers) and Probabilistic and Robust Engineering Design (4 papers). The work is most often cited by research in Energy Engineering and Power Technology (77 citations), Building and Construction (309 citations) and Renewable Energy, Sustainability and the Environment (148 citations). Gregory S. Pavlak has collaborated with scholars based in United States, Ireland and Saudi Arabia. Frequent co-authors include Gregor P. Henze, Vincent Cushing, James D. Freihaut, Min Yu, Donghyun Rim, Thamer Alquthami, Soundar Kumara, Kyri Baker, Siddharth Swaminathan and Anthony Florita. Their work appears in journals such as Applied Energy, Automation in Construction, Energy and Buildings, Energy and Energy Conversion and Management.
